Solution for 2(2v+3)-1=9+2v equation:


Simplifying
2(2v + 3) + -1 = 9 + 2v

Reorder the terms:
2(3 + 2v) + -1 = 9 + 2v
(3 * 2 + 2v * 2) + -1 = 9 + 2v
(6 + 4v) + -1 = 9 + 2v

Reorder the terms:
6 + -1 + 4v = 9 + 2v

Combine like terms: 6 + -1 = 5
5 + 4v = 9 + 2v

Solving
5 + 4v = 9 + 2v

Solving for variable 'v'.

Move all terms containing v to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-2v' to each side of the equation.
5 + 4v + -2v = 9 + 2v + -2v

Combine like terms: 4v + -2v = 2v
5 + 2v = 9 + 2v + -2v

Combine like terms: 2v + -2v = 0
5 + 2v = 9 + 0
5 + 2v = 9

Add '-5' to each side of the equation.
5 + -5 + 2v = 9 + -5

Combine like terms: 5 + -5 = 0
0 + 2v = 9 + -5
2v = 9 + -5

Combine like terms: 9 + -5 = 4
2v = 4

Divide each side by '2'.
v = 2

Simplifying
v = 2
